Character-Specific Traversal Mechanics

Harley Quinn

Harley’s traversal combines agility and chaos. Using a repurposed Batman drone, she swings through the city like an acrobat with a grappling hook. Her movements are quick and responsive, allowing her to zip between buildings, dodge incoming fire, or pounce on enemies from above. Harley’s traversal is ideal for players who enjoy mobility and vertical control during fights.

Deadshot

Deadshot’s traversal revolves around a high-tech jetpack. He can hover, fly, and snipe enemies mid-air with precision. His ability to stay airborne gives him a significant tactical advantage, especially in combat-heavy encounters where positioning is crucial. The jetpack allows him to engage enemies from above or reposition quickly without touching the ground.

King Shark

King Shark uses raw power and superhuman leaping to traverse Metropolis. His traversal isn’t about finesse it’s about dominance. He can jump great distances, scale buildings with brute strength, and crush enemies upon landing. While slower than other characters in terms of agility, King Shark’s traversal complements his tank-like combat style.

Captain Boomerang

Captain Boomerang combines super-speed bursts with teleportation. Using a speed force-infused boomerang, he throws it and teleports to its location, allowing for rapid, unpredictable movement. This mechanic provides both speed and confusion in battle, making it perfect for players who enjoy hit-and-run tactics and mobility-focused combat.

Combat Integration with Traversal

Combining Movement and Attacks

Traversal in Kill the Justice League is tightly integrated into combat. Players are encouraged to stay on the move, stringing together aerial shots, melee attacks, and explosive combos. Harley might swing in from above to knock enemies down, while Deadshot hovers to pick off key targets. Mobility not only provides escape routes but opens up creative ways to engage enemies.

Traversal-Enhanced Skills

Each character has abilities that synergize with their traversal method. For example:

  • Harley: Aerial melee attacks while swinging boost damage.
  • Deadshot: Accuracy bonuses while flying allow precision sniping.
  • King Shark: Landing from great heights deals splash damage to nearby enemies.
  • Boomerang: Teleporting into an enemy triggers surprise critical hits.

These traversal-enhanced abilities push players to stay mobile and use the environment creatively during combat.
